The Fufang granitoid pluton,outcroped in the middle part of oft-com:office:smarttags" />Wuyi Mountain area, is a typical Early Paleozoic pluton in the eastern segment of South China. Based on large amount of geological data during regional geological survey, the authors carried out a systematic study on petrography, geochemistry and LA-ICM-MS zircon U-Pb dating for the Fufang pluton. The research results show that the Fufang pluton is of S-type granite, derived from the continental crust by lower degree of partial melting and its source rocks were mainly composed of pelitic sandstone rocks. oft-com:office:office" />
